The Glycolytic Phenotype is Correlated with Aggressiveness and Poor Prognosis in Invasive Ductal Carcinomas

Se Min Jang; Hulin Han; Ki-Seok Jang; Young Jin Jun; Si-Hyong Jang; Kyueng-Whan Min; Min Sung Chung; Seung Sam Paik

Purpose Glucose uptake and glycolytic metabolism are enhanced in cancer cells, and increased expression of glucose transporter 1 (GLUT1) has also been reported. The aim of this study was to investigate GLUT1 expression in human breast tissues and invasive ductal carcinomas. Methods We used tissue microarrays consisting of normal breast tissue, ductal hyperplasia, ductal carcinoma in situ, invasive ductal carcinoma, and lymph node metastases. We examined GLUT1 expression in the microarrays by immunohistochemistry, reviewed the medical records and performed a clinicopathological analysis. Results Membranous GLUT1 expression was observed in normal and tumor cells. GLUT1 expression was higher in ductal carcinoma in situ, invasive ductal carcinoma, and lymph node metastasis than in normal tissue and ductal hyperplasia (p=0.002). Of 276 invasive ductal carcinomas, 106 (38.4%) showed GLUT1 expression. GLUT1 expression was correlated with higher histologic grade (p<0.001), larger tumor size (p=0.025), absence of estrogen receptor (p<0.001), absence of progesterone receptor (p<0.001), and triple-negative phenotype (p<0.001). In univariate survival analysis, patients with GLUT1 expression had poorer overall survival and disease-free survival (p=0.017 and p=0.021, respectively, log-rank test). In multivariate survival analysis with the Cox proportional hazards model, GLUT1 expression was an independent prognostic factor of poorer overall survival and disease-free survival (p=0.017 and p=0.019, respectively). Conclusion GLUT1 expression seems to play an important role in malignant transformation, and the glycolytic phenotype in invasive ductal carcinoma may indicate aggressive biological behavior and a worse prognosis.

Clinicopathologic significance of GLUT1 expression and its correlation with Apaf-1 in colorectal adenocarcinomas

Young Jin Jun; Se Min Jang; Hu Lin Han; Kang Hong Lee; Ki-Seok Jang; Seung Sam Paik

AIM To investigate the role of glucose transporter 1 (GLUT1) expression in colorectal carcinogenesis and evaluate the correlation with clinicopathological parameters and apoptosis-activating factor-1 (Apaf-1) expression in colorectal adenocarcinomas. METHODS We used tissue microarrays consisting of 26 normal mucosa, 50 adenomas, 515 adenocarcinomas, and 127 metastatic lesions. Medical records were reviewed and clinicopathological analysis was performed. RESULTS GLUT1 expression was absent in normal mucosa and low or moderately apparent in 19 cases (38.0%) of 50 adenomas. However, GLUT1 expression was detected in 423 (82.1%) of 515 adenocarcinomas and in 96 (75.6%) of 127 metastatic lesions. GLUT1 expression was significantly correlated with female gender (P = 0.009), non-mucinous tumor type (P = 0.045), poorer differentiation (P = 0.001), lymph node metastasis (P < 0.001), higher AJCC and Dukes stage (P < 0.001 and P < 0.001, respectively). There was a significant inverse correlation between GLUT1 expression and Apaf-1 expression (P = 0.001). In univariate survival analysis, patients with GLUT1 expression demonstrated poor overall survival and disease-free survival (P = 0.047 and P = 0.021, respectively, log-rank test). CONCLUSION GLUT1 expression was frequently increased in adenocarcinomas and metastatic lesions. GLUT1 expression was significantly correlated with poorer clinicopathologic phenotypes and survival of patients with colorectal adenocarcinomas.

Clinicopathological significance of CADM4 expression, and its correlation with expression of E-cadherin and Ki-67 in colorectal adenocarcinomas

Se Min Jang; Hulin Han; Young Jin Jun; Si-Hyong Jang; Kyueng-Whan Min; Jongmin Sim; Hye In Ahn; Kang Hong Lee; Ki-Seok Jang; Seung Sam Paik

Aims Cell adhesion molecule 4 (CADM4) is a novel tumour suppressor. The purpose of this study was to investigate the correlation between its expression and the expression of E-cadherin and Ki-67 in colorectal adenocarcinomas, as well as its effect on patient survival. Methods We evaluated CADM4 expression in tissue microarrays of 513 colorectal adenocarcinomas by immunohistochemistry. Results CADM4 was highly expressed in 210 of the 513 colorectal adenocarcinomas; expression was reduced in 185 cases and absent in the remaining cases. Loss of CADM4 expression was correlated with larger tumour size (6.2±2.1 cm vs 5.3±2.0 cm, p<0.001), mucinous tumour type (61.5% vs 20.9%, p<0.001), lymph node metastasis (31.4% vs 20.9%, p=0.022), higher Dukes stage (25.5% vs 19.6%, p=0.044), poorer differentiation (38.5% vs 18.8%, p<0.001), absence of E-cadherin expression (28.5% vs 16.0%, p=0.007) and presence of Ki-67 expression (27.3% vs 12.3%, p<0.001). In univariable Cox regression analysis, absence of CADM4 expression was associated with poorer overall survival (HR 0.712; 95% CI 0.512 to 0.989, p=0.042) and disease-free survival (HR 0.732; 95% CI 0.546 to 0.981, p=0.037). In multivariate analysis with the Cox proportional hazards model, CADM4 expression was not an independent prognostic factor of overall survival (HR 0.726; 95% CI 0.516 to 1.021, p=0.066) and disease-free survival (HR 0.762; 95% CI 0.563 to 1.033, p=0.080). Conclusions Loss of CADM4 expression is relatively frequent in colorectal adenocarcinomas and may play an important role in cancer progression and patient survival.

Clinicopathological significance of dual-specificity protein phosphatase 4 expression in invasive ductal carcinoma of the breast.

Hyunsung Kim; Se Min Jang; Hyein Ahn; Jongmin Sim; Kijong Yi; Yumin Chung; Hulin Han; Abdul Rehman; Min Sung Chung; Ki-Seok Jang; Seung Sam Paik

Purpose Dual-specificity protein phosphatase 4 (DUSP4), also known as mitogen-activated protein kinase phosphatase (MKP) 2 is a member of the inducible nuclear MKP group. The role of DUSP4 in cancer development and progression appears to vary with the type of malignancy. The purpose of this study was to investigate DUSP4 expression in a case series of invasive ductal carcinoma of the breast. Methods We constructed tissue microarrays consisting of 16, 14, 47, and 266 cases of normal breast tissue, usual ductal hyperplasia, ductal carcinoma in situ, and invasive ductal carcinoma, respectively. DUSP4 expression was investigated by immunohistochemistry. Results Cytoplasmic DUSP4 expression was observed. DUSP4 was more frequently expressed in malignant than in benign cases (p=0.024). The mean DUSP4 expression score was significantly higher in malignant tumors than in benign lesions (p=0.019). DUSP4 expression was significantly correlated with a larger tumor size (>2 cm, p=0.015). There was no significant correlation between overall survival or disease-free survival and DUSP4 expression in all 266 patients. We evaluated the impact of DUSP4 expression on the survival of 120 patients with T1-stage tumors. Interestingly, Kaplan-Meier survival curves revealed that DUSP4 expression had a significant effect on both overall patient survival (p=0.034, log-rank test) and disease-free survival (p=0.045, log-rank test). In early T-stage breast cancer, DUSP4 expression was associated with a worse prognosis. Conclusion DUSP4 is frequently upregulated in breast malignancy, and may play an important role in cancer development and progression. In addition, it may be a marker of adverse prognosis, especially in patients with early T1-stage cancer.

Appendiceal Crohn’s disease clinically presenting as acute appendicitis

Hulin Han; Hyunsung Kim; Abdul Rehman; Se Min Jang; Seung Sam Paik

AIM To determine the incidence of appendiceal Crohns disease (CD) and to summarize the characteristic histologic features of appendiceal CD. METHODS We reviewed the pathology files of 2179 appendectomy specimens from January 2007 to May 2013. The computer-assisted retrieval search facility was utilized to collect specimens. We selected those cases that were diagnosed as CD or chronic granulomatous inflammation and defined the final diagnosis according to the histologic findings of CD, including transmural lymphocytic inflammation, non-caseating epithelioid granulomas, thickening of the appendiceal wall secondary to hypertrophy of muscularis mucosa, mucosal ulceration with crypt abscesses, mucosal fissures, and fistula formation. RESULTS We found 12 cases (7 male and 5 female patients, with an average age of 29.8 years) of appendiceal CD. The incidence of appendiceal CD was 0.55%. The chief complaints were right lower quadrant pain, abdominal pain, lower abdominal pain, and diarrhea. The duration of symptom varied from 2 d to 5 mo. The histologic review revealed appendiceal wall thickening in 11 cases (92%), transmural inflammation in all cases (100%), lymphoid aggregates in all cases (100%), epithelioid granulomas in all cases (100%), mucosal ulceration in 11 cases (92%), crypt abscesses in 5 cases (42%), perforation in 2 cases (17%), muscular hypertrophy in 1 case (8%), neural hyperplasia in 5 cases (42%), and perpendicular serosal fibrosis in 8 cases (67%). CONCLUSION A typical and protracted clinical course, unusual gross features of the appendix and the characteristic histologic features are a clue in the diagnosis of appendiceal CD.

Primary Vesical Actinomycosis Diagnosed by Routine Urine Cytology

Se Min Jang; Woong Na; Young Jin Jun; Seung Sam Paik

Primary vesical actinomycosis, caused by Actinomyces israelii, is extremely rare, and preoperative diagnosis has been known to be difficult due to the vague and nonspecific clinical symptoms.1-3 In most cases, it was misdiagnosed as a vesical tumor and usually confirmed postoperatively through a pathologic examination. An accurate preoperative diagnosis of vesical actinomycosis is possible by routine urine cytologic examination. Herein, we report a rare case of primary vesical actinomycosis, suspected clinically as malignant vesical tumor, which was diagnosed primarily by routine urine cytology. A 44-year-old woman presented with gradually aggravated dysuria, frequency, pyuria and intermittent lower abdominal pain for 7 months. Routine urinalysis showed hazy-colored urine with increased leukocyte count. Pelvic computed tomography revealed diffuse, irregular wall thickening at the right anterolateral side of the urinary bladder. The lesion was accompanied by perivesical fat infiltration and blurring of the peritoneal surface boundary. Clinically, a malignant bladder tumor with perivesical invasion was highly suspected. A routine urine cytologic examination showed a few dusty islands surrounded by a dense population of neutrophils. The characteristic actinomycotic “sulfur granules” with long, slender filamentous structures were found (Figure 1). Our cytologic diagnosis was actinomycosis. Cystoscopic examination was done, and it revealed a broad-based, mass-forming lesion covered with yellowish, puslike material. Clinicopathological significance of CADM4 expression in invasive ductal carcinoma of the breast

Se Min Jang; Jongmin Sim; Hulin Han; Hye In Ahn; Hyunsung Kim; Kijong Yi; Young Jin Jun; Abdul Rehman; Min Sung Chung; Ki-Seok Jang; Seung Sam Paik

Aims Cell adhesion molecule 4 (CADM4) is a novel tumour suppressor involved in cell adhesion. Loss or decreased expression of CADM4 has been associated with the development and progression of some cancers. The purpose of this study was to investigate the clinicopathological significance of CADM4 expression in breast cancer. Methods We constructed tissue microarrays to evaluate the immunohistochemical expression of CADM4 in 256 cases of invasive ductal carcinoma (IDC) and 45 cases of ductal carcinoma in situ (DCIS). Results CADM4 was expressed in 37 (82.2%) DCIS cases, and in 173 (67.6%) IDC cases. CADM4 expression was higher in DCIS than in IDC (p=0.049). Loss or decrease of CADM4 expression was significantly correlated with higher histological grade (p=0.020), absence of oestrogen receptors (p<0.001), absence of progesterone receptors (p=0.024), and overexpression of c-erbB-2 (p=0.018). In univariable and multivariable Cox regression analyses of all 256 IDC cases, CADM4 expression was not significantly associated with overall and disease-free survival. However, it showed a significant positive association with longer disease-free survival in 187 stages I and II IDC cases (p=0.039, log-rank test). Conclusions Loss or decrease of CADM4 expression seems to play an important role in breast cancer invasiveness, and it is associated with poorer biological parameters. CADM4 can be used as a novel marker predicting risk of recurrence and disease outcomes in stages I and II IDC.

Splenic hamartoma: A case report and review of the literature

Jongmin Sim; Hye In Ahn; Hulin Han; Young Jin Jun; Abdul Rehman; Se Min Jang; Ki-Seok Jang; Seung Sam Paik

Splenic hamartoma is a rare benign malformation, composed of an anomalous mixture of normal splenic elements, often found incidentally while working up other complaints or at autopsy. A splenic mass was incidentally found while evaluating the effects of a traffic accident in a 63-year-old woman. Abdominal computed tomography revealed a well-defined splenic mass with rim enhancement. The patient underwent splenectomy. The resected spleen contained a well-defined mass lesion measuring 3.5 cm × 3.0 cm. Microscopic examination revealed disorganized slit-like vascular channels lined by plump endothelial cells without atypia. The cells lining the vascular channels were positive for CD8, CD31, CD34 and vimentin. Endothelial cells that are positive for CD8 are a key feature that differentiates hamartoma from other vascular lesions of the spleen. Although this tumor is very rare, it must be included in the differential diagnosis of splenic mass-forming lesions.

A case of microscopic polyangiitis associated with aortic valve insufficiency

Bae Keun Kim; So-Yeon Park; Chan-Bum Choi; Tae-Hwan Kim; Jae-Bum Jun; Se Min Jang; Moon Hyang Park; Wan-Sik Uhm

Microscopic polyangiitis (MPA) is an anti-neutrophil cytoplasmic antibody (ANCA)-associated vasculitis characterized by inflammation of small-sized vessels. Although there have been some reports of ANCA-associated vasculitis presenting as aortitis syndrome, MPA rarely involves large-sized vessels such as the aorta. We report an unusual case of MPA combined with severe acute aortic valve insufficiency in a 56-year-old man. He initially presented with prolonged fever, skin rash, and rapidly progressive glomerulonephritis. P-ANCA and anti-myeloperoxidase (MPO) antibodies were positive, but the c-ANCA and anti-proteinase-3 antibodies were negative. Skin biopsy of the lower leg showed necrotizing arteritis. Kidney biopsy was also performed, which revealed diffuse necrotizing and crescentic glomerulonephritis (GN) consistent with pauci-immune ANCA-associated GN. Serial echocardiographic evaluations revealed aortic valve changes and worsening acute aortic valve insufficiency over a two-month period. Despite intensive treatment, our patient developed sudden cardiac arrest and died. Our patient demonstrated typical clinical features and histopathologic findings for systemic vasculitis and had a positive anti-MPO antibody, all of which were consistent with the diagnosis of MPA. Thus, MPA may have been the cause of acute aortic valve insufficiency in this case.
